South Korea Seeks Cooperation With Quad Alliance

The South Korean foreign ministry says the country is willing to cooperate with the Quad alliance. The collaboration is believed to be a counter-balance to the Chinese regime’s growing influence in the Indo-Pacific region. South Korea says the cooperation will be on an issue-by-issue basis. They want to tackle issues including transnational crimes and cyber and maritime security.
